Replacing the turbocharger (BMW X5 E53)

            0

The turbocharger (TC) must be removed in the following order. Prepare to collect the leaking oil and protect the generator from contamination. Remove the soundproof casing and fan casing. Remove the replaceable air filter element and the EGR heat exchanger. Remove the exhaust system and the right pressure pipe.

Attention! All work on replacing the turbocharger must be carried out only on a cold engine. Install the boost air hoses dry and absolutely clean, without any traces of oil.


Remove the locking cap (1, Fig. 6.149) in the direction indicated by the light arrow. Remove the plugs (dark arrows) upward movement.

Remove the hollow bolt (4, Fig. 6.150), collect the leaked oil and send it for disposal. Disconnect the pipeline (2). Loosen the clamp (3) and disconnect the return pipeline. Unscrew the bolts (1) securing the TC flange to the cylinder block.

Remove the hollow bolt of the oil line (1, Fig. 6.151). Remove the TC, check its technical condition, replace it as a whole if necessary. Clean the sealing surfaces.

The TC installation should be carried out in the reverse order, while it is necessary to lubricate the threaded part of the TC mounting bolts with a thin layer of copper-containing paste such as "CRC" and replace the sealing gaskets.

Lay the oil line (1) parallel to the TC body. Tighten the bolts (M10) securing the TC flange crosswise and gradually, 1/2 turn each, with a final torque of 50 N·m (5.0 kgf·m). Replace the sealing rings of the hollow bolts and tighten them with a torque of 25 N·m (2.5 kgf·m).

Damaged plugs (3 pcs., see fig. 6.149) are subject to replacement. Tighten the bolts securing the pipe and hose clamps to a torque of 6.0 N·m (0.6 kgf·m).

Assemble the engine, the location of the vacuum hoses is shown in Fig. 6.152.
